imx: mx6sxsabresd: Add MCIMX28LCD display support
The i.MX6SX SABRESD board supports MCIMX28LCD (800x480x24) at LCDIF1 port, enable this display feature by adding relevant BSP codes and configurations. Signed-off-by: Ye Li <ye.li@nxp.com>
